___________________________________________________ An INTERNATIONAL BONEHEAD AWARD has been earned by Daniel Taylor, 40, St Petersburg, Floriduh Assault on workers at McDonalds Assault at McDonalds The customer seen in a viral video accosting a female McDonald's employee allegedly kicked a second worker in the stomach as he was being escorted out of the Florida restaurant on New Year's Eve, according to police who arrested him on a pair of battery charges. Daniel Taylor, 40, was in the St. Petersburg restaurant around 7 PM Monday when he reached across the front counter and grabbed worker Yasmine James by the collar and jerked her forward. Yasmine is much shorter than Taylor. A video of the incident, seen above, shows James punching Taylor in an attempt to loosen his grip. After letting go of James, Taylor snaps his fingers at a McDonald's manager and says, Excuse me, sir. Gimme a refund. When James later reappears at the counter, Taylor says, And I want her ass fired right now. As alleged in court filings, as Taylor was being escorted out of the restaurant by McDonald's management, he kicked worker Tateona Bell in the stomach as she was standing near the exit door. The confrontation, cops says, was captured on video. Seen above, Taylor was arrested on two misdemeanor battery counts and booked into the Pinellas County jail (where he remains locked up in lieu of $1000 bond). A judge has ordered him to stay away from McDonald's and have no contact with James or Bell. Taylor, listed as a transient in arrest affidavits, may have been under the influence of alcohol during his McDonald's meltdown, cops reported. Taylor's rap sheet includes convictions for lewd and lascivious behavior, passing bad checks, driving without a license, and failure to appear in court. From: Teddie Re: Why is a laser so slow? Dear Webby, Why does it take so much time before a Laser printer starts printing? I need one for the counter, because those ridiculous ink squirters are too expensive to operate, and they break down in half a year. Teddie Dear Teddie Lasers use a toner, which is basically a powder made from hard wax, magnetic powder and color pigment. The built in magic deposits the dry powder exactly where it needs to be, and then the hot fuser roller melts the toner so that it flows into the paper. What takes time is to heat up that fuser roller. If you print again in a few minutes, it will still be hot and won't take long to get to the right operating temperature. Have FUN! DearWebby

 Today January 5 in 1781 Richmond, VA, was burned by a British naval expedition led by Benedict Arnold. 1885 The Long Island Railroad Company became the first to offer piggy-back rail service which was the transportation of farm wagons on trains. 1896 It was reported by The Austrian newspaper that Wilhelm Roentgen had discovered the type of radiation that became known as Roentgen Rays in Europe and as X-rays in America. 1900 In Ireland, Nationalist leader John Edward Redmond called for a revolt against British rule. 1903 The general public could use the Pacific cable for the very first time. 1914 Ford Motor Company announced that there would be a new daily minimum wage of $5 and an eight-hour workday. 1925 Mrs. Nellie Taylor Ross was sworn in as the governor of Wyoming She was the first female governor in the U.S. 1933 In California, construction of the Golden Gate Bridge began. 1944 The London "Daily Mail" was the first transoceanic newspaper to be published. 1948 Warner Brothers-Pathe showed the very first color newsreel. The footage was of the Tournament of Roses Parade and the Rose Bowl football classic. 1956 In the Peanuts comic strip, Snoopy walked on two legs for the first time. 1972 U.S. President Richard M. Nixon ordered the development of the space shuttle. 1987 U.S. President Ronald Reagan underwent prostate surgery. 1993 The state of Washington executed Westley Allan Dodd. It was America's first legal hanging since 1965. Dodd was an admitted child sex killer. 1996 Yahya Ayyash, a member of the Hamas in Israel, is killed by a booby-trapped cellular phone. 1998 U.S. Representative Sonny Bono died in skiing accident. 2002 A 15 year-old student pilot, Charles Bishop, crashed a small plane into a building in Tampa, FL.
